Tecnam Selects Rotax 912 iS Across LSA Line

Fuel-injected engine enters mass production next month.

Italian manufacturer Tecnam announced the addition of the new Rotax 912 iS fuel-injected engine across its light sport and ultralight product line. Due to enter mass production next month, the 100 hp 912 iS will fly in the Tecnam P92, P2002 and P2008 models.

Selection of the newest Rotax engine by Tecnam continues a flurry of interest in the 912 iS since its unveiling last month. The lightweight four-cylinder adds redundant electronic fuel injection and engine management system to the original carbureted 912, and arrives just in time to take on the new fuel-injected 100 hp Lycoming IO-233 for the LSA market.

Rotax is offering certified and non-certified versions of the 912 iS, both of which will have a TBO of 2,000 hours. Launch customer for the engine was Pipstrel, which recently selected the 912 iS for its Virus SW LSA. The certified version of the engine is due to receive European approval this summer.
